Output 064695900d66c93213393ebadcecde5c654e6acca0808598be6618c8920f35e9:1

value
321048023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6ea764ed6bfaaa81a77761367cbcd54814ee178 OP_EQUAL
address
3MHPQJy3Y59gzyRfiQpKLDTxo8EpeasqGc
transaction
064695900d66c93213393ebadcecde5c654e6acca0808598be6618c8920f35e9
spent
true